Gertrude Stein : an afterlife  Cover Image Book Book

Gertrude Stein : an afterlife / Francesca Wade.

Wade, Francesca, (author.).

Summary:

"Drawing on never-before-seen interviews, a richly researched, sweeping examination of one of the most influential and mythologized literary figures of the 20th century and her partner's emergence from the shadows after her death, in the decades-long fight to ensure her legacy"-- Provided by publisher.
